Sling TV has several plans for watching ESPN live on Apple TV. The cheapest plan is the Orange plan, which costs $35 a month. This package includes ESPN, ESPN2, and ESPN3, and offers 50 hours of Cloud DVR storage. There’s also an option to get an upgrade for $5/month to get a 200-hour DVR. Both plans are compatible with Apple TV and Android TV.

How Do I Activate ESPN on Apple TV?

If you have an Apple TV, you can easily activate ESPN in the App Store. Just go to the App Store, and search for “ESPN.” It will pop up on the top of the search results. After finding the app, tap on Get or Install to install it. Once the app is installed, you can launch it by clicking the ESPN icon.

Is ESPN Plus Free with Amazon Prime?

If you want to watch sports on your TV, ESPN Plus is a great option. Not only does it offer a wide range of content, but it is also compatible with the Fire Stick, allowing you to enjoy the service on a larger screen than ever before. You just need an active subscription, an Amazon Fire Stick, and an active internet connection.

ESPN Plus offers live coverage of sports from Major League Baseball, the National Hockey League, college and international soccer, tennis, and more. You can also catch up on the latest UFC fights with exclusive PPV rights. The service is also available in several countries, and blackout rules may apply in some cities.
